Senior Analyst, Learning & Development - Investment Banking

We are looking for a Senior Analyst of Learning & Development to lead the delivery and continuous improvement of key programs for the Investment Banking business unit. You will own training for Analysts and Associates (new hires and current colleagues) as well as the summer intern program. In this role, you will be stepping into a well-established curriculum and strong programmatic approach where the focus is delivering, sharpening, and elevating existing materials, drawing on what each program cycle teaches us. A peer role focuses on our senior banker populations. Successful candidates will bring significant experience as a facilitator who has managed multiple simultaneous programs. You'll be energized by the challenge of high complexity and working with a wide variety of stakeholders. We value colleagues who take pride in the quality of their work, take strong ownership over results, and bring strong instincts for what makes learning content work. We're especially drawn to candidates with L&D experience supporting Investment Banking specifically, though L&D experience at a firm with an Investment Banking business in scope is also a strong fit. This role reports to the Manager, Learning & Development.

Responsibilities
  • Own the end-to-end execution of William Blair's Investment Banking global summer intern programs, including curriculum delivery, logistics, and stakeholder coordination.
  • Own training for new Investment Banking hires, including both campus/undergraduate analysts and experienced/lateral hires.
  • Facilitate training sessions for the intern program, new hire onboarding, and Analyst/Associate curriculum.
  • Maintain and refresh training materials to ensure content stays current with IB practices, market conditions, and firm priorities.
  • Coordinate scheduling, logistics, and communications across a fast-moving, high-visibility Investment Banking calendar.
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for Analysts, Associates, and interns participating in IB training programs, fielding questions and providing day-to-day support throughout their experience.
  • Gather input from senior bankers on content and approach for sessions that they will facilitate.
  • Manage day-to-day relationships with external training vendors supporting IB curriculum (e.g., Wall Street Prep), including scheduling, coordination, and quality oversight.
  • Track program participation, feedback, and outcomes; use data to recommend and implement refinements.
  • Serve as a day-to-day resource for IB staffing and recruiting partners on training-related questions.
  • Additional responsibilities, as requested.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ree
  • 3-5 years of professional experience in instructional design, learning and development, or a related discipline.
  • 2+ years of experience specifically in financial services or professional services industry; supporting an Investment Banking business is highly preferred.
  • Strong facilitation skills; demonstrated comfort delivering instructor-led training to large audiences.
  • Demonstrated experience delivering and continuously improving an existing training curriculum.
  • Highly organized, project management orientation to manage a fast-paced, high-visibility calendar involving senior stakeholders.
  • Experience managing external training vendors.
  • Ability and willingness to travel to key firm office locations and events as needed.
  • Hands-on experience with generative AI tools to support content creation, facilitation preparation, and workflow efficiency is preferred.
  • Experience with Workday Learning preferred.
  • Expectation of coming into the office 2 days a week minimum. Up to 5 days in‑office during summer programs.
